***The National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ration’s (NOAA) Fisheries Office of Managment and Budget Field Delegates, and the Office of Sustainable Fisheries National Seafood Inspection Laboratory, intends to negotiate, on a sole source basis, under authority of FAR 13.106-1(b)(1), with BIOMERIEUX, INC. located in Salt Lake City, UT for TEMPO Test Kits, consumable testing supplies for the bioMerieux TEMPO, which is used for mission critical analyses for the Seafood Inspection Program. The requirement is specifically for the following supplies: TEMPO QC Kit, Cat: 80000; TEMPO YM Kit, Cat:80001; TEMPO EB Kit, Cat: 80003; TEMPO AC Kit, Cat: 411113 to be delivered to NOAA Fisheries Office of Sustainable Fisheries/National Seafood Inspection Laboratory 3209 Frederic Street, Pascagoula, MS 39567.
***The sole source determination is based on NOAA’s requirement that BIOMERIEUX, INC. is the only vendor that manufactures and distributes the TEMPO Test Kits, consumable testing supplies for the bioMerieux TEMPO, which is used for mission critical analyses for the Seafood Inspection Program. The requirement is specifically for the following supplies: TEMPO QC Kit, Cat: 80000; TEMPO YM Kit, Cat:80001; TEMPO EB Kit, Cat: 80003; TEMPO AC Kit, Cat: 411113.
Delivery within a 12-month Period of Performance from the date of award.
T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S: Test kits shall be compatible with the TEMPO automated quantification system to use the current equipment and to continue using the methodology that has been validated at great expense for the ISO17025:2017 program.
TEMPO QC Kit: 80000 - A quantity of up to 12EA is needed for the base year and in the following option years.
TEMPO YM: 80001, per kit of 48 test
TEMPO EB: 80003, per kit of 48 tests
TEMPO AC: 411113, per kit of 48 tests
PERIOD OF PERFORMANCE: 12 months from the date of the award of the contract with four option years.
SPECIAL REQUIREMENTS: Must be compatible with the bioMerieux TEMPO automated quantification system.
DELIVERY SCHEDULE: Delivery of all items ordered shall be during the period of performance and by the end of the base year period and each option year period of performance.
DELIVERY LOCATION: NOAA Fisheries, Office of Sustainable Fisheries/National Seafood Inspection Laboratory, 3209 Frederic Street, Pascagoula, MS 39567
***This notice of intent is not a request for competitive proposals, and no solicitation package is available. However, firms that believe they can fully meet the government's requirements may submit substantiating documentation in writing to the identified point of contact within 15 days after publication of this synopsis. Such documentation will be evaluated solely for the purpose of determining whether or not to conduct this procurement on a competitive basis. A determination by the government not to conduct a competitive procurement, based upon responses to this notice, is solely within the discretion of the government. Oral communications are not acceptable in response to this notice.
